# Closure: Darnell Street Office

*Restricted: Managers only*

For the incoming director: the Darnell Street satellite office closes at the end of next quarter. Its eight staff transfer to the Wrenfield hub or move to remote arrangements. The lease terminates without penalty under the early-exit clause. Equipment disposal is handled by facilities; client-facing functions shifted to Wrenfield last month with no service gaps. The confidential background on this decision appears below.

board note of tajog-kageg: The finance team signed off on a budget of $106.8 million for Project Istax.

Subject: Memtrace cut-over complete

Team,

Cut-over to Memtrace v2 for GPU memory profiling finished last night. Old v1 agents are disabled; any tickets referencing v1 dashboards should be closed as resolved-by-migration. Sampling overhead is now under 2% and allocation traces include kernel names. Known gap: profiles older than 30 days were not migrated. Point customers at the v2 docs for setup questions. For reference when troubleshooting, the agent now runs with the following configuration.

settings of bagaf-bawip:
[aldax]
port = 5000
region = south-4
host = aldax.brasklabs.corp
team = brivan
timeout_ms = 2000
retries = 2

## Changelog — v4.2.0 (Ledgerline user module split)

Hey, welcome aboard! Big one this release: we finally carved the user module out of the Ledgerline monolith into its own service, `userhive`. Heads up that the old setting `MONOLITH_USER_DB` is gone — it's now split into a host setting and a separate credential, so grep your local env files before you deploy anything. The host bit is documented in the service README. The credential that replaced the old combined setting sits on the next line.

secret setting of bawif-bagap: VAULT_KEY5=10c5f

### Step 4 — Cut over the fee rules

Once TariffSmith is deployed, point it at the legacy rule export from Freightweave and run the dry-run comparator. Expect a few mismatches on zone-based surcharges — that's known and fine. When the diff report is clean enough, flip the evaluation flag so live checkouts use the new engine. Keep the old engine warm for a week in case of rollback. Apply the following configuration before flipping the flag.

settings of bafof-tagep:
[frador]
port = 9300
region = west-1
host = frador.norvacorp.corp
timeout_ms = 3000
retries = 5